POSITION SUMMARY:

The Compliance Specialist is an integral member of the property operations team reporting to the Compliance Manager. The overall objective of this position is to ensure all compliance documentation for the portfolio properties is completed timely and accurately. This position is responsible for ensuring that all affordable housing programs are in compliance with federal, state and local regulations. The Specialist will demonstrate a strong attention to detail and understanding of affordable housing policies, including income eligibility, program requirements, and tenant certifications, as well as a passion for making quality housing accessible to all.

ESSENTIAL JOB D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

Stay Updated on Compliance Requirements:

  • Maintain a strong knowledge of various affordable housing programs, that would include tax credits, HOME, CDBG, AHP, supportive services and other pertinent local, state, and federal housing programs.
  • Research, interpret and communicate ongoing program changes, regulatory updates, and other relevant developments.

Compliance Monitoring:

  • Ensure that affordable housing properties adhere to all regulatory requirements, including tax credit programs (LIHTC, HOME, etc.), as well as local housing authority guidelines.
  • Review and maintain tenant files to ensure that all information is accurate, complete, current and on-time.
  • Monitor and ensure compliance on all UVR/NAUR requirements.
  • Serve as the first point of contact for site teams by communicating via telephone, emails, Teams, etc. to answer questions regarding affordable housing and file processing.
  • Work with the Compliance Manager and properties within your portfolio to ensure all state agency and investor audits have the necessary documents that are requested.
  • Coordinate annual income/rent limit/utility allowance updates with the Compliance Manager.
  • Ensure that the correct and current utility allowances, income limits and rent limits are utilized on site to maintain compliance. Send updated information to the Compliance Manager to be reviewed and implemented in Yardi Voyager.
  • Complete state monitoring reporting for properties within assigned portfolio.
  • Complete HAP updates for properties within assigned portfolio.
  • Complete Annual Recertification screenings for properties within assigned portfolio as well as reviewing Move In denied screenings for new applicants.

Training and Education:

  • Provide training and guidance to property management staff on affordable housing compliance requirements and best practices.
  • Stay current with changes in affordable housing regulations and communicate updates to properties within your portfolio. Be in the mindset of a student who is always learning.
  • Ability to travel to state housing conferences and relevant compliance training classes

Communication and Relationship Building:

  • Develop and maintain open lines of communication with all property management personnel. Collaboration is key.
  • Ensure prompt, effective, and efficient responses.
  • Promote and maintain positive working relationships with all teams.
  • Other duties as assigned.

MINIMUM SKILLS AND ABILITIES:

Computer Skills: Proficiency with Microsoft applications (Teams, OneDrive, OneNote,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.), Yardi suite, Adobe, and general comfort with web-based platforms preferred.

Other Skills: Professionalism, high ethical standards and professional integrity, outstanding organizational skills, strong attention to detail, strong interpersonal skills, ability to multi-task and meet deadlines under pressure, and the desire and ability to work in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ment is required.

Travel: 0-25%, a valid driver’s license and proof of insurance is required

Accommodation: Reasonable accommodation may be made to enable qualified individ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:

Experience: Minimum of 2 years of relevant work experience within a compliance function for a LIHTC property management or development organization.

Designations: HCCP or equivalent is preferred. Ability to obtain certification within the first 90 days of employment if not held currently.
